5 Interface
5.1 External safety interface to connected system
Introduction
The connected system is, for example, the customer’s machine tool or the main
safety system in the robot cell. Most often, the connected system is the master of
the safety system and FlexLoader Standard Safety Center is a slave.
FlexLoader Standard Safety Center can also assume the role of the master in the
safety system, either to other slaves or as a master cooperating with another
master.

The connected system(s) must achieve sufficiently high PL (performance level)
and PFH values (average probability of dangerous failures per hour) in order to
achieve the necessary PL for all affected safety functions.
It is generally recommended that all protective functions are internally monitored
and doubled.
The emergency stop and protective stop on FlexLoader Standard Safety Center’s
side fulfils the requirements according to category 3 and PLd.
For more information on performance levels and PFH values, see EN ISO 13849:1.
